Kinds Of Oilfield Equipment



An extensive understanding of the various sorts of equipment readily available for rental is basic for maximizing oilfield procedures. Oilfield equipment can be categorized right into a number of crucial kinds, each offering a particular objective in the exploration, extraction, and transport of hydrocarbons.


Drilling equipment, such as drill gears, mud pumps, and covering tools, is necessary for the boring stage. These makers help with the development of wells and assure the integrity of wellbore structures. Conclusion equipment includes devices like wellheads, packers, and tubing, which are important for preparing a well for manufacturing.


Manufacturing equipment incorporates separators, compressors, and tank, playing an important role in processing and saving removed oil and gas. In addition, transportation equipment, consisting of pipelines and vessels, is needed for the efficient movement of products to refineries.




Support equipment, such as generators, water treatment systems, and safety equipment, is additionally crucial for preserving functional performance and safety and security on-site. Understanding these groups and their features helps in selecting the right equipment to meet specific functional needs, ultimately enhancing performance and safety in oilfield tasks.

Hidden Fees Awareness



While budgeting for oilfield equipment rentals, it is vital to continue to be vigilant concerning possible concealed costs that can significantly affect the total price. Numerous rental firms might not disclose all expenditures upfront, bring about unexpected monetary concerns.


Usual covert charges include distribution and pick-up fees, which can differ considerably based upon the range to the work site. Furthermore, equipment upkeep costs may be used if the equipment is returned in less than optimal condition, even if the damage was very little or unintentional. Insurance costs are one more element to mirror on; business commonly call for tenants to buy additional protection, which can inflate the complete rental rate.


Late return fines can gather swiftly, so it is vital to adhere to the agreed-upon rental period. Make inquiries regarding any administrative charges that may be included to your invoice.


To avoid these pitfalls, it is a good idea to completely assess the rental contract and request for a thorough breakdown of all prospective expenses. Transparent communication with the rental supplier can aid assure a more clear understanding of the total monetary commitment associated with the rental process.

Regulatory Requirements Summary



Compliance with governing requirements is vital for ensuring the security and reliability of oilfield equipment rental solutions. Numerous laws govern the procedure and upkeep of equipment used in the oil and gas industry, including those set forth by the Occupational Security and Health And Wellness Management (OSHA), the Epa (EPA), and state-specific regulative bodies.


These regulations mandate that rental companies stick to strict security criteria, ensuring that equipment is routinely examined, preserved, and licensed for usage. Firms have to additionally comply with environmental policies that attend to waste management, discharges, and spill prevention, thereby decreasing their environmental footprint.


Additionally, drivers must assure that all workers associated with the equipment handling are adequately trained and accustomed to security protocols and emergency situation treatments. Paperwork of compliance is vital; keeping accurate documents can secure business from legal responsibilities and improve their reputation within the industry.
